It shows up as red outer >lips and red ears, can also spread to red face etc. There was just a big discussion on this on another list I'm on. Citric Acid if it comes from the us is almost certainly no longer from citrus fruits but from corn. Look for similar reactions to corn syrup or other corn derivatives... - near LAX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
